A coin of mass m and radius r having moment of inertia I about the axis passes through its centre and perpendicular to its plane. It is beaten uniformly to form a disc of radius 2r. What will be the moment of inertia about the same axis?

Options

(a) I
(b) 2I
(c) 4I
(d) 16I

Correct Answer:

4I
